Wood repair services involve assessing and restoring damaged or deteriorated wooden surfaces on residential properties. These services typically include fixing cracks, splinters, rot, and other forms of damage that can compromise the appearance and integrity of wood features such as decks, porches, siding, fences, and interior woodwork.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ques and materials to repair or replace damaged sections, ensuring the wood is restored to a stable and visually appealing condition. This process helps prolong the lifespan of wooden structures and maintains the overall value of a home.

Many common problems can signal the need for professional wood repair. These include peeling or bubbling paint, visible wood rot, sagging or uneven surfaces, and areas where the wood has become soft or crumbly. Moisture intrusion, insect damage, and age can all contribute to wood deterioration, making repairs essential to prevent further damage. Addressing these issues promptly can help avoid more costly repairs later on, as untreated wood damage can spread and weaken entire structures over time.

The overview below groups typical Wood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hanover, MA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or wood repair projects, such as fixing small cracks or replacing individual boards, gener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.

Medium-Sized Projects - Larger repairs, like restoring larger sections of damaged wood or addressing multiple areas, often cost between $600 and $2,000. Such projects are common for homeowners seeking to improve appearance and durability without full replacement.

Major Repairs - Extensive repairs involving significant structural work or extensive rot removal can range from $2,000 to $5,000. These are less frequent but necessary for severe damage or older properties requiring substantial restoration.

Full Replacement - Complete wood replacement projects, such as replacing entire decks or large sections of siding, typically start around $5,000 and can exceed $10,000 for complex, large-scale jobs. Local contractors can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of wood repair services are available locally? Local contractors in Hanover, MA, can handle a variety of wood repairs including fixing rotted or damaged wood, replacing broken or missing sections, and restoring wood surfaces to their original condition.

How can I tell if my wood needs repair or replacement? Signs that indicate wood may need repair include visible rot, cracks, warping, or insect damage. A local service provider can assess the condition and recommend the best course of action.

What materials are used for wood repair by local contractors? Professionals typically use high-quality wood, wood fillers, epoxy, and sealants to ensure durable repairs that blend with existing wood surfaces.

Are there specific types of wood repairs that can be done on outdoor structures? Yes, local pros can repair decks, fences, and outdoor furniture by addressing issues like rot, insect damage, and weather-related wear to extend their lifespan.
